Output a80526af1301d794fd856401e415bc7d8aca1ca21c4df509a1ca3fedfad6fa5b:1

value
3201180072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e5f996a8f4c29bd9e492668da29e2f5bed9116d OP_EQUAL
address
3AJ1xvv5zHf9sWqc8W6y3HQQsLgyrxHmz9
transaction
a80526af1301d794fd856401e415bc7d8aca1ca21c4df509a1ca3fedfad6fa5b
confirmations
278408
spent
true